Using copper foil, glass containers and a conventional household microwave oven, University of Wyoming researchers have demonstrated that pulverised coal powder can be converted into higher-value nano-graphite.
The discovery is another step forward in the effort to find alternative uses for Wyomings Powder River Basin coal, at a time when demand for coal to generate electricity is declining due to concerns about climate change.
